11. 2512725. CABINET, Georg I, England first quarter of the 18th century, Coxed and Wosters art, veneered with walnut.

Description

Two-piece, inlays of friezes in herringbone pattern, crested with drawer, upper part with cabinet, drawer interior with maple compartment behind pair of doors, lower part with four drawers, height 179, 121 x 53 cm.

Condition

Minor damage and repairs, dry cracks, later feet and exterior key plates.

Key/keys included.
